Casting cleaning equipment plays a vital role in the manufacturing process. This equipment ensures that metal castings are free of impurities and ready for further processing. Clean castings contribute to superior product quality. They enhance durability and performance of final products.
The importance of this equipment cannot be overstated. Without proper cleaning, defects arise in cast metals. These defects can lead to significant financial losses. Optimal cleaning methods also improve safety conditions in workplaces. Investing in effective casting cleaning tools ultimately fosters efficiency and reliability.

Modern casting cleaning equipment has made significant strides in efficiency and effectiveness. Key features of contemporary models include advanced automation and precise control systems. These technologies aim to minimize manual labor while maximizing cleaning performance. Reports indicate that automated cleaning methods can improve production rates by up to 30%. This enhancement not only boosts output but also helps reduce operational costs.
Furthermore, materials used in construction play a vital role in equipment durability. High-quality stainless steel and specialized coatings enhance resistance to wear and corrosion. These innovations lead to longer equipment lifespans and lower maintenance needs. According to industry data, equipment durability can result in a 20% decrease in total lifecycle costs.
Despite advancements, challenges remain. Some manufacturers struggle to integrate new technologies seamlessly. Training workers on complex systems is often time-consuming and costly. Additionally, sourcing reliable components can be an issue in a global supply chain. These factors highlight areas where ongoing improvement is necessary within the industry.

Selecting the right casting cleaning equipment supplier is crucial for efficiency and quality. Industry reports indicate that nearly 40% of operational downtime is attributed to equipment failures. This highlights the importance of choosing reliable suppliers. When evaluating potential partners, consider their industry experience. Suppliers with a proven track record often bring more to the table than newer entities.
Another essential criterion is the range of products offered. A diverse portfolio signifies that the supplier understands market demands. Research shows that companies relying on single-source suppliers can face significant risks, especially in urgent scenarios. It’s wise to assess how suppliers handle customer support. A responsive team can save your business valuable time and prevent costly delays.
Tips: Always request references from other clients. This will provide insights into reliability and service quality. A supplier's willingness to adapt and innovate is also a positive sign. Investigating a supplier’s financial stability is vital. This can indicate their long-term viability in the market, mitigating future supply chain risks. Lastly, be wary of suppliers with overly aggressive pricing. Quality equipment often comes at a fair price, and too-good-to-be-true deals can lead to hidden costs later on.
